I have custom orthotics for plantar fasciitis. Am I suppose to take the insoles that are already in my shoes and leave them in and put braces on top of them?

I have orthotics and customized for faciitis and if his habit and have been molded to your feet like mine that you want to take the shoe transplanting. Mine include a hard shell to provide a bow and there is a foam pad attached to it. They make a world of difference, enjoy!

Depending on the length of orthotics and design depends if you need to take your shoes or shoe.

For example, if you have a full length brace (the same length as the base), then take the insoles and replace them with orthotics foot.

If you have a foot long 3 / 4 orthotics, you can sit on the sole of the shoe already in the space needs it. If you have 3 / 4 orthotics to try them with the soles in and out with the sole. Comfort and maintenance of foot orthotics is very important.

You must ensure that the orthotics are seated in the shoe correctly and sit right back in the shoe.
